Human T-Cell Leukemia/Lymphoma Viruses (HTLV): A Unique Family of Pathogenic Retroviruses,veral other findings are common at presentation, including lymphadenopathy, hepato- megaly, splenomegaly, cutaneous infiltration with neoplastic T cells, hypercalce- mia (with or without lytic bone lesions), and interstitial pulmonary infiltrates. Characteristically, there is an absence of mediastinal tumor involvement.
